当前位置:首页 > 成品短视频代码推荐大全:用代码点亮你的创意之路
成品短视频代码推荐大全:用代码点亮你的创意之路
作者:格润手游网 发布时间:2024-07-16 09:10:46

短视频时代已经全面来临,越来越多的人开始用短视频记录生活、表达观点、甚至创造商业机会。而在这背后,代码成为了短视频制作的重要工具之一。无论是专业的视频剪辑师,还是普通的内容创作者,通过代码能够更高效地处理视频素材,创造出更具吸引力的内容。以下将介绍几种常用的短视频代码及其应用,助你在创作之路上如虎添翼。

成品短视频代码推荐大全

Python 是短视频制作中常见的编程语言之一。借助 Python 的强大库,如 MoviePy 和 OpenCV,可以轻松完成视频剪辑、特效添加等工作。例如,利用 MoviePy,可以快速剪切视频片段、添加文字或特效,并进行格式转换。以下是一个简单的代码示例,展示如何用 MoviePy 剪辑一个视频片段并添加文字水印:

```python

from moviepy.editor import VideoFileClip, TextClip, CompositeVideoClip

video = VideoFileClip("input_video.mp4").subclip(0, 10) 剪辑前10秒

text = TextClip("Hello World!", fontsize=70, color="white") 创建文字

text = text.set_position(("p", "bottom")).set_duration(10) 设置位置和持续时间

video = CompositeVideoClip([video, text]) 合成视频

video.write_videofile("output_video.mp4", fps=24) 输出视频

```

这段代码展示了如何在短视频中加入文本,形成一个简单但有吸引力的短片。通过调整代码中的参数,可以灵活地创建不同的视觉效果。

JavaScript 也在短视频制作中发挥着重要作用,尤其是在网页端应用。借助 HTML5 和 JavaScript,用户可以在浏览器中直接编辑和处理视频。例如,利用 Video.js 库,能够实现视频播放控制、特效应用等功能。以下是一个使用 Video.js 实现视频播放的简单示例:

```html

<script src="//www.hngrjd.com/uploads/2024/0716/67ec616553f8b7ab8cfeb34b64fd15ae.jpg"></script>

```

这段代码在网页上嵌入了一个视频播放器,用户可以直接通过浏览器观看和控制视频。通过进一步扩展,可以实现更复杂的视频编辑和交互功能。

不仅限于 Python 和 JavaScript,短视频制作还可以使用其他编程语言和工具,如 FFmpeg、Adobe Premiere Pro 的脚本功能等。FFmpeg 是一个强大的命令行工具,广泛用于视频和音频处理。通过简单的命令,可以实现视频的剪切、合并、转码等操作。以下是一个使用 FFmpeg 剪辑视频的示例:

```bash

ffmpeg -i input_video.mp4 -ss 00:00:00 -to 00:00:10 -c copy output_video.mp4

```

这段命令将输入视频的前10秒剪辑并输出为新的文件。FFmpeg 的强大之处在于其灵活性和高效性,适用于各种复杂的视频处理任务。